      Although the Pontiac Firebird Trans Am has not been in production for many years, its legacy endures. This lasting allure motivated a small American company, Trans Am Worldwide, to resurrect the nameplate following the introduction of the fifth-generation Camaro in 2010.

      Now, two of these limited-edition creations are available for purchase in Florida.

      To revitalize the Trans Am, the team utilized a Camaro as a base, transforming it into something distinctly unique. They reconfigured the body panels, updated the interior, and completely revamped the powertrain, resulting in a vehicle that can compete with true supercars.

      A Limited-Batch Revival

      The completed model, named the Trans Am Super Duty, was restricted to just 50 units. Trans Am Specialties in Florida is now selling two of these exclusive cars.

      The first one, car number 12, is finished in a deep black with silver wheels. Like all Super Duties, it features redesigned bumpers, modern grilles, and new lighting elements both front and back, all designed to embody the essence of the iconic 'screaming chicken.'

      Inside, the vehicle continues its personalized theme with black and grey leather upholstery, enhanced by blue piping and embroidered logos on the seats and headrests.

      Power Beyond Reason

      Under the hood lies an impressive 7.4-liter supercharged V8 generating over 1,000 horsepower and 1,046 lb-ft (1,418 Nm) of torque, paired with a six-speed manual transmission. This power exceeds that of the original Bugatti Veyron, which produced 987 hp (1,001 PS), and surpasses the output of many contemporary supercars.

      These power levels are remarkable, especially considering this car was produced in 2017, years before Ford revealed its latest Shelby GT500 with 760 hp and 625 lb-ft (847 Nm) of torque.

      The other Trans Am Super Duty available for sale, number 3, is painted blue and features removable carbon fiber T-tops, along with the same powerful 1,000 hp engine. Its interior showcases a blend of black and red leather.

      Priced for the Faithful

      While the asking price for the black vehicle hasn't been disclosed, the blue model is listed at $275,000. This is certainly a high price for a car based on a Camaro, even one with all-carbon fiber components and a power output in the four digits.

      Nonetheless, this nostalgic experience, paired with significant supercharged performance, may appeal to dedicated enthusiasts. Interested buyers can view the listings at Trans Am Specialties in Florida.

Recent data reveals that average transaction prices have reached an unprecedented level, largely due to robust sales of electric vehicles (EVs) and increased demand for luxury models, leaving more budget-conscious buyers out of the market. 

Last month, the average transaction price reached a record $50,080, reflecting a 3.6% increase compared to the previous year and crossing the $50,000 mark for the first time. This surge in prices is attributed to strong sales of EVs and luxury cars.

Kelly Blue Book (KBB) highlights that "new-vehicle prices have been steadily increasing for over a year, with the acceleration in recent months." The average transaction price increased by 2.1% from August and 3.6% from the same month last year.

Additionally, average manufacturer suggested retail prices (MSRPs) also set a new record at $52,183, marking a 4.2% rise compared to the previous year.

The surge in numbers may be partly due to a rush on tax credits for EVs, with KBB estimating that 11.6% of last month’s sales were electric vehicles, also a record. The average transaction price for an EV was $58,124.

It's anticipated that sales may decline following the removal of the clean vehicle tax credit, although automakers have started offering substantial incentives themselves.

KBB pointed out that automakers allocated 7.4% of average transaction prices toward incentives, approximately $3,700. This figure represents the highest percentage seen this year and has slightly increased from 7.2% in August, maintaining parity with the 7.3% rate from September 2024.

Tata, the owner of Jaguar Land Rover, reported the highest average transaction price at $102,096 last month, followed by Mercedes at $75,700 and BMW at $69,924. In contrast, Subaru had the lowest average transaction price at $36,092, just ahead of the Renault-Nissan-Mitsubishi Alliance, which recorded $36,547.

Erin Keating, executive analyst at Cox Automotive, remarked, “Prices tend to rise over time, and today’s market is a clear indication of that. While many affordable options exist, numerous price-sensitive buyers are opting to either stay inactive or explore the used-vehicle market.” 

Consequently, the market is being largely supported by wealthier households with access to capital and favorable loan rates, thereby sustaining the higher end of the market. Keating also mentioned that while tariffs are contributing to rising costs, the primary driver of September’s pricing trends was the favorable mix of EVs and luxury vehicles pushing the new-vehicle average transaction price to new heights.
